Cyanide binds to and blocks the action of cytochrome oxidase which is the last cytochrome in the electron transfer chain and is required for its normal function.  When inhibited by cyanide all processes upstream in the cellular respiration process are inhibited.  Given this information, what affect will cyanide poisoning have on human metabolic rate?
